“Located in a a small industrial sub in southern Ann Arbor, Zingerman's has 3 separate adjacent premises housing a bake shop & retail, soft cheese manufacturing & retail, and a candy shop (which I did not visit). Appealing to our emotions is amongst Z's specialties. The bake shop is beautifully presented selling 20 (approx) different kinds of bread made from starter yeast (more time consuming, old fashioned, high quality), bags of cookies, croissants, muffins and other treats. There are other high quality bakeries in other towns manufacturing high quality breads, however, Zingerman's has a splendid selection. The cheese shop visit was interesting, yet it is there is where the trance of the magic Z-spell was broken. After buying the most highly recommended cheese we learned that it's imported, not made by Zingerman's (they only make soft spreadable cheeses). This could and should have been disclosed, far more apparently (if there is fine print somewhere). Some other high quality retailers sell even deeper selections of quality cheese. All representatives were polite and courteous. Some other reviewers have debated if Z's higher pricing and quality are commensurate. This first visit and purchases was not conclusive in discerning the overall value proposition for me.“

“Lots of character and flavor! So glad I stumbled upon this spot while running an errand nearby. Small interior, but warm, eclectic, and colorful, with just a couple tables for dining in. I'm assuming most of their business is pickup/takeout. As it was my first visit, I was recommended the Perfect Pair special, which allowed me to try a bit of a lot of things. One tamale of choice, one pupusa of choice, salsa, casamiento (a Salvadoran beans and rice side dish), fried plantain, curtido (Salvadoran cabbage slaw), AND a choice of drink. Phew! All of this for $18, and it was more than enough for leftovers (though I can see why a lot of people would clean their plates with this dish - everything is delicious). I got the Chicken and Cheese Tamale, Pork Pupusa, and Horchata for my choices. (They had great sounding vegetarian options as well.) Everything was served together, very hot and fresh. Everything tasted amazing and the flavors and textures really complimented each other. The tamale and pupusa were the stars of the meal, but I also really loved the vinegary curtido, and sweet plantain. The horchata was fantastic also, with a generous dusting of cinnamon on top. Even my to go box for leftovers was cute, with a little hand drawn heart on it. Believe the owner was working, and she was really sweet. There are fun wares and knickknacks around the interior on display and for sale, as well as a donation station for Pilar's Foundation, supporting local and international organizations.“
